Are you wondering how to pick the perfect puffer coat for the winter? When choosing a premium puffer, the key is understanding what features will keep you warm, dry, and comfortable in harsh weather. One essential aspect to consider is layering techniques. A high-quality puffer coat should serve as a versatile base for layers, so you can add or remove clothing depending on how cold it gets. Look for a slightly roomy fit that allows you to wear sweaters or thermal wear underneath without feeling restricted. This flexibility ensures you can adapt to changing temperatures and stay cozy without sacrificing mobility.
Choose a roomy puffer for easy layering, ensuring warmth and mobility in changing winter weather.
Another critical feature to focus on is waterproofing. Winter weather can be unpredictable, and a coat with waterproof features will prevent moisture from seeping in during snow or rain. Not all puffers are created equal—some are treated with water-repellent coatings, while others come with waterproof shells. If you anticipate dealing with slushy streets or heavy snow, prioritize a puffer with genuine waterproof capabilities. This way, even if you get caught in a sudden downpour, you won’t have to worry about the insulation losing its warmth or the fabric soaking through. Look for coats with sealed seams, waterproof zippers, and durable water-resistant fabrics, as these details greatly enhance protection against the elements.
When selecting a premium puffer, also consider the fill power. Higher fill power means better insulation and warmth-to-weight ratio, which is essential for cold climates. However, a coat with a lofty fill might be bulkier, so balance your preference for warmth with ease of movement. The outer material’s quality is equally important. Opt for durable, abrasion-resistant fabrics that can withstand winter wear and tear while maintaining their waterproof properties. In addition, examine the coat’s design details. Features like adjustable hoods, storm flaps, and snug cuffs help seal out cold air and wind. These elements complement the waterproof features and layering techniques, creating a thorough barrier against winter’s worst. How Do I Properly Care for and Clean a Puffer Coat?
To properly care for your puffer coat, follow fabric maintenance tips like washing it gently and using mild detergents. Spot clean stains promptly with a soft cloth and mild soap to prevent damage. Always check care labels for specific instructions, and avoid fabric softeners. When washing, use a gentle cycle and tumble dry on low heat with clean tennis balls to maintain loft. Proper care keeps your coat looking fresh and functional.
What Are the Most Eco-Friendly Insulation Options Available?
You should look for puffer coats with sustainable materials like recycled insulation, which reduces waste and environmental impact. Recycled insulation, often made from plastic bottles or other post-consumer waste, offers excellent warmth without harming the planet. Choosing coats with these eco-friendly options helps lower your carbon footprint while keeping you cozy. Always check product labels to verify the insulation is genuinely recycled and sustainably sourced for the best impact.

Are There Any Health Considerations When Wearing Down Insulation?
Wearing down insulation can trigger allergies if you’re sensitive to feathers or dust mites, so check for hypoallergenic options. Also, consider insulation durability; if it clumps or loses loft over time, it might not keep you warm enough. Regularly inspect your coat for any signs of wear, and choose a high-quality premium puffer coat to guarantee long-lasting warmth and minimize allergy risks.
